> IMO, make install might need additional parameters to cause it to insert 
> the compiled files into the build-root, or you may need to properly 
> setup the rpm environment for devel, so that $RPM_BUILD_ROOT is within 
> your temporary build area, not your live system.

It looked to me that the package ignores RPM evironment variables that 
it should heed.
